Wed, 1 Jul 2026 13:41:27 -0400 (EDT) From: Junio C Hamano To: Phillip Wood Cc: Harald Nordgren , phillip.wood@dunelm.org.uk, Patrick Steinhardt , Harald Nordgren via GitGitGadget , git@vger.kernel.org Subject: Re: [PATCH v5 0/4] history: add squash subcommand to fold a range In-Reply-To: (Phillip Wood's message of "Wed, 1 Jul 2026 16:14:52 +0100") References: <3b3af3ef-a043-4af9-964e-429237789c97@gmail.com> <4b505228-4846-4a48-9255-e249f4e70a1f@gmail.com> Date: Wed, 01 Jul 2026 10:41:25 -0700 Message-ID: User-Agent: Gnus/5.13 (Gnus v5.13) Precedence: bulk X-Mailing-List: git@vger.kernel.org List-Id: List-Subscribe: List-Unsubscribe: M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ain Phillip Wood writes: > Yes - if you apply the way "rebase -i" works to multiple commits you can > end up with a message template that has a screen full of commented lines > between uncommitted parts of the message. See the example below from > earlier in the thread. It is not so much of a problem in "rebase -i" > because it only fixes up a single commit at a time so all the commented > messages end up at the top of the buffer and at worst you have a few "# > fixup! ..." or "# squash! ..." lines mixed in with the uncommitted text. > > # This is the combination of 4 commits > # This is the first commit message > Base subject > > Base body > > # This is the second commit message > # Another subject > > # Another body > > # This is the third commit message > # fixup! Base subject > > # This is the fourth commit message > # amend! Another subject > A better subject > > A better body In the example, the second one becomes completely empty? Is the proposal not to show any messages that will be discarded anyway and not even show them in commented form? I think that makes sense, and leaving only commit titles for these commits that would not contribute to the text in the editor given to the user to edit would indeed be an improvement. For the same reason, as "# amend!" will replace the message wholesale, it would also be a good idea for the first commit to be hidden like all the other commits that would not contribute to the text, so an improved version of the above may be: # This is the combination fo 4 commits # 1. Base subject # 2. Another subject # 3. fixup! Base subject # 4. amend! Another subject A better subject A better body. or something? Is that the direction you want us to take? Thanks.
